Digital redesign of analog search radar

This paper describes aspects of design, computational electronics hardware design, micro-controller and Personal Computer (PC) software for the realization of a replacement for a vacuum tube based Surface to Air Guided Weapons System Search Radar (SAGW). The redesigned digital radar system had to interface with 1970s vintage analog SAGW system. The redesigned system consists of a Human Machine Interface (HMI), an antenna following system to reference the radar `beam' with the rotating antenna and a digital timing system for timing the radar echo. The integration of an HMI running on a PC, an antenna follower consisting of an AC synchro and a magnetic encoder and a high speed micro-controller based device for timing the radar echo for calculation of target distance, forms the basis of a digital replacement for an analog vacuum tube based search radar.
